STRATEGIES FOR MAXIMISING CTMs

Setting The Goal

·  Make sure the District CTM goal is known and understood by all relevant officers

 

·  Using the Distinguished Club Program, encourage each club to set a specific CTM goal - 4 CTMs per club
( Goal 1 and 2 )

Making It Happen

·  Whenever possible, build a culture that only allows speeches from the manual, with evaluation

 

·  Encourage clubs to view their success in terms of educational achievements

 

·  Promote Quality meetings through theme night or special event gathering

 

·  Encourage strong clubs to "loan " speakers to weaker clubs, thus maximizing the number of speeches given

 

·  Encourage Area Governors to use the club visit to identify potential CTMs and set up a data base from the reports

 

·  At Club Officer Training, encourage VPEs to have a balanced program so as to ensure a steady stream of CTM prospects for future years

 

·  Promote the Moments of Truth program in clubs meetings

 

·  Promote the Mentor program and advocate that it be used for people nearing CTM as well as for new members

 

·  Monitor WHQ reports and recognize achievers


 

STRATEGIES FOR MAXIMISING ATMs

Setting The Goal

·  Make sure the District ATM goal is known and understood by all relevant officers

 

·  Using the Distinguished Club Program, encourage each club to set a specific ATM goal - 2 ATMs per club
( Goal 3 and 4 )

Making It Happen

·  Compile a list of all possible ATMs as early as possible and monitor progress

 

·  Arrange information sessions at area level where an explanation of the various manuals is given along with some sample speeches

 

·  Contact all CTMs from last year to provide ATM program. Remember, this may not yield results this year but is sows the seeds of future success

 

·  Ensure as many presentations as possible at district functions are from the Advanced Manuals

 

·  Encourage joint meetings between clubs where the Advanced stages can be demonstrated

 

·  Encourage the setting up of Advanced Clubs and club meetings conducted in the form of a seminar with group evaluation

 

·  Run information features on the various Advanced manuals in the District Newsletter

 

·  Encourage clubs to identify "dormant" long standing members, who have ceased taking on speech opportunities and invite them to demonstrate some of the Advanced stages to newer members

 

·  Monitor WHQ reports and recognize achievers
